AI Summary

This bill allows school districts, after a vote by their school committee and legislative body (or a majority of member communities for regional districts), to create a special education stabilization fund. This fund can be used to cover unexpected or unbudgeted costs related to special education tuition and transportation without needing a separate appropriation. The total amount in this fund cannot exceed 2% of the school district's annual net school spending, which refers to the total amount spent on education after certain reimbursements. The district treasurer can invest the money in the fund, and any interest earned will be added to it. For regional school districts, money can only be added to this fund through appropriations approved at the annual town meetings of the member towns.
